A Comparison Study of Sport Medicine Research Trend Before and After the 4th Industrial Revolution: A Systematic Review
OBJECTIVES The purpose of the study is to explore the changing trend of research keywords in the field of sports medicine the contributions of outstanding authors, institutions, and countries participating in the research, and the technologies directly related to the 4th Industrial Revolution (4IR)...
